Larry is joined by attorney, political commentator, and host of The Bakari Sellers Podcast, Bakari Sellers, to discuss his new book The Moment: Thoughts on the Race Reckoning That Wasn’t and How We All Can Move Forward Now. They begin their conversation by discussing the importance of relatability in politics and examining the level of this quality within Donald Trump and Joe Biden. Next, Bakari breaks down the personal and sociological reasons he decided to write his book and how he hopes it can re-engage readers, particularly African-American ones, to be more active in local and national politics (15:38). After the break, Larry and Bakari talk about what today’s youth can learn from traumas and grassroots movements of the past, the value of celebrity in activism, and some of the biggest issues concerning Black voters heading into the 2024 election (29:12).
